Mr Husband has got the GoPro Hero 4 Session, which I think is the smallest/cheapest one. I've used it a few times while I've been out horse riding or walking around the garden with the cats and I was really pleased with the quality of the pictures. The sound is good too. Mr Husband has strapped it to the front of his kayak and taken it out climbing and hiking, it's stood up to all kinds of rough use. It came with a bag of different gadgets so you can attach it to a helmet, wear it on a harness or attach it to other things.

The only problem with the one we have is that you can't see what you're filming unless you connect it to your phone or PC. I think the silver has a screen on it as well as a camera, so you can see what you're filming.
